WebCauses. There are several possible causes of intestinal ischemia and infarction. Hernia -- If the intestine moves into the wrong place or becomes tangled, it can cut off the blood flow. Adhesions -- The intestine may become trapped in scar tissue (adhesions) from past surgery. This can lead to loss of blood flow if left untreated. WebIschemic colitis is one of many types of colitis, which means inflammation in your colon. But unlike other types, ischemic colitis begins in your circulatory system. Reduced blood flow to your colon deprives the tissues of oxygen, causing an inflammatory response. If blood flow isn’t restored, it could cause tissue death. WebAug 1, 2024 · Bowel ischemia can affect a small or large intestine and can occur by any cause, which leads to intestinal blood flow reduction. This is an uncommon medical condition, but it has a high mortality rate. The intestine is mainly supplied by 2 major arteries, which include the superior mesenteric artery (SMA) and the inferior mesenteric artery (IMA).

Symptoms. There are two main types of bowel ischaemia: chronic and acute. Chronic ischaemia happens when the arteries supplying the bowel become narrowed by disease – so called ‘hardening of the arteries’ or atherosclerosis.
